Back to Top

Guide for Magento 2 Marketplace TAT Driven Orders

Updated 12 June 2025

Magento 2 Marketplace TAT Driven Orders module helps streamline order processing by enforcing turn around time (TAT) for sellers.

Sellers must accept orders within the set TAT, or the orders are automatically canceled by the system.

The admin can assign different TATs to each seller and also override the process by manually accepting delayed orders.

If a seller generates an invoice or shipment, the order is marked as accepted automatically.

The module restricts sellers from accepting orders if a TAT isn’t configured, ensuring better control over the workflow.

Searching for an experienced
Magento 2 Company ?
Find out More

Note- This module is an add-on to Magento 2 Multi-Vendor Marketplace, so you need to install Marketplace module first.

Features

  • Admin can set individual Turn around Time (TAT) for each marketplace seller.
  • Orders are automatically canceled if not accepted by sellers within the TAT.
  • Admin can manually accept orders on behalf of inactive sellers.
  • Sellers can automatically accept orders by generating an invoice or shipment.
  • Supports cron-based order expiry to handle time-sensitive order actions.
  • Sellers are restricted from accepting orders unless a TAT is configured by admin.
  • Improves customer satisfaction by reducing delays and pending orders.

Now, you can also check the overview and functionality of the module –

lsJUmJJyUJs

Explore the Magento 2 Fargo Shipping add-on to connect Fargo Shipping with your multi-vendor store.

Installation

The installation is quite simple just like the standard Magento 2 extensions.

#Download Module

Firstly, you need to log in to the Webkul Store, go to My Account>My Purchased Products section, verify, and then download and extract the contents of this zip folder on the system.

#Upload Folder

Once the module zip extracts, follow path src>app and then copy the app folder into the Magento 2 root directory on the server as shown below:

installing the module

#Run Commands

You need to run the following commands:

php bin/magento setup:upgrade
php bin/magento setup:di:compile
php bin/magento setup:static-content:deploy
php bin/magento indexer:reindex
php bin/magento cache:flush

Language Translation

For translating the module language, navigate through src/app/code/Webkul/MpTATDrivenOrders/i18n and edit the en_US.csv file.

Thereafter, rename the CSV as “en_US.CSV” and translate all right-side content after the comma in the Arabic language. After editing the CSV, save it.

translation of the module

Now, upload it to the path src/app/code/Webkul/MpTATDrivenOrders/i18n where the installation of Magento 2 is on the server.

The module supports translation into Arabic, it supports both RTL and LTR languages.

The user can edit the CSV like the image below.

translation

Module Configuration | Admin

After successful installation of the extension, the admin will navigate through Stores->Configuration->Webkul->Marketplace Turn Around Time Driven Orders.

seller tat module enable

Here, the admin can manage the general settings to enable or disable the Marketplace TAT module by selecting ‘Yes’ or ‘No’ respectively.

Admin Setting Turn Around Time (TAT)

To set the turn around time (TAT) for sellers, the admin needs to navigate to Marketplace Management > Manage Seller.

Mp-seller flag

This will display a list of all sellers in the marketplace. The admin can then click on the desired seller’s name.

sellers list

Under ‘Seller Account Information‘ tab, there will be a field named ‘Order Accept TAT‘.

admin setting tat

Here, the admin sets the turn around time in minutes for the seller to accept the customer orders.

Seller must accept orders within his respective turn around time set by the admin to avoid order cancellation.

Admin Managing Order Acceptance

Admins can override and manually accept orders on behalf of sellers to ensure smooth processing and prevent delays.

admin managing seller orders

Moreover, the admin can also reject an order even after a seller has accepted it, giving the admin full control over order acceptance and management.

Seller End Workflow

Sellers can view customer orders by navigating to Seller Panel > My Account > My Order History

seller panel

Here, sellers get to see the list of all customer orders for their listed products.

They need to accept each order within the Turn around Time (TAT) set by the admin.

If a seller doesn’t accept an order before the TAT expires, the system uses a cron job to automatically mark the order as Cancelled.

Also, the sellers can’t accept orders until the admin sets a Turn around Time (TAT) for them, ensuring the process stays organized and timely.

Seamless Invoice/Shipment Based Acceptance

This extension also offers a feature that allows sellers to accept orders automatically when they create an invoice or shipment.

view oder details

The seller can view the details of any order to create an invoice or shipment for that particular order.

ller creating shipment

When the seller creates an invoice or shipment, the system automatically marks the order as accepted, helping to speed up the process.

As shown below, under the ‘My Order History’ page, Order #000000022 is automatically accepted.

order auto accepted

Support

So, that’s all for the Magento 2 Marketplace TAT Driven Orders (Adobe Commerce) Extension.

Still, if you have any concerns, feel free to mail us at [email protected]

Please explore our Magento Development Services and Quality Magento 2 Extensions.

Current Product Version - 4.0.0

. . .

Leave a Comment

Your email address will not be published. Required fields are marked*


Be the first to comment.

Back to Top

Message Sent!

If you have more details or questions, you can reply to the received confirmation email.

Back to Home

Guide for Magento 2 Marketplace TAT Driven Orders